    This is actually really close to the tone. The reason I believe people are saying it needs more "chug" or "bass" or...whatever, is because you're only playing one guitar. If it was double tracked then you would actually get what it sounds like, because that's how it is on the record. Just like Jon Schaeffer records with low drive since he quad tracks Iced Earth's records. Less is more, especially when you have more guitars on tape
